Ich möchte aauf 13,95 gerundet werden . >>> a 13.949999999999999 >>> round(a, 2) 13.949999999999999 Die roundFunktion funktioniert nicht wie
Bei Fragen zur numerischen Präzision bei der Programmierung. Verwenden Sie für die Klassifizierungsgenauigkeit das Tag [Präzisionsrückruf].
Ich möchte aauf 13,95 gerundet werden . >>> a 13.949999999999999 >>> round(a, 2) 13.949999999999999 Die roundFunktion funktioniert nicht wie
Ich habe über den Unterschied zwischen doppelter und einfacher Genauigkeit gelesen. In den meisten Fällen scheint die Verwendung des einen oder anderen die Ergebnisse jedoch nicht zu beeinflussen floatund doublescheint austauschbar zu sein. Ist das wirklich der Fall? Wann sind Schwimmer und Doppel...
Genauigkeit Vs. Präzision Was würde Ich mag es , wissen , ob ich verwenden sollte System.currentTimeMillis () oder System.nanoTime () , wenn mein Objekt der Positionen in meinem Spiel zu aktualisieren? Ihre Bewegungsänderung ist direkt proportional zur seit dem letzten Anruf verstrichenen Zeit,...
Also habe ich die Antwort auf meine letzte Frage bekommen (ich weiß nicht, warum ich nicht daran gedacht habe). Ich habe eine doubleVerwendung gedruckt cout, die gerundet wurde, als ich sie nicht erwartet hatte. Wie kann ich einen coutAusdruck doublemit voller Präzision
Ich wollte eine Zahl mit 2 Dezimalstellen anzeigen. Ich dachte, ich könnte toPrecision(2)in JavaScript verwenden. Wenn die Nummer jedoch ist 0.05, bekomme ich 0.0500. Ich möchte lieber, dass es gleich bleibt. Sehen Sie es auf JSbin . Was ist der beste Weg, dies zu tun? Ich kann mir vorstellen,...
Ich habe die folgende Spalte in einer Datenbank angegeben: dezimal (5,2) Wie interpretiert man das? Anhand der Eigenschaften in der Spalte, die in SQL Server Management Studio angezeigt werden, kann ich sehen, dass dies bedeutet: dezimal (numerische Genauigkeit, numerische Skala). Was bedeuten...
Wie kann ich einen Zeitstempel der tatsächlichen Zeit mit Millisekundengenauigkeit genau erstellen? Ich brauche so etwas wie 16.4.2013 9: 48: 00: 123. Ist das möglich? Ich habe eine Anwendung, in der ich 10 Mal pro Sekunde Werte abtastet und diese in einem Diagramm anzeigen
Warum verlieren einige Zahlen an Genauigkeit, wenn sie als Gleitkommazahlen gespeichert werden? Zum Beispiel kann die Dezimalzahl 9.2genau als Verhältnis von zwei Dezimalzahlen ( 92/10) ausgedrückt werden, die beide genau in binär ( 0b1011100/0b1010) ausgedrückt werden können . Das gleiche...
Ich versuche , die Summe zu bekommen 1 + 2 + ... + 1000000000, aber ich bin immer lustig Ergebnisse in PHP und Node.js . PHP $sum = 0; for($i = 0; $i <= 1000000000 ; $i++) { $sum += $i; } printf("%s", number_format($sum, 0, "", "")); // 500000000067108992 Node.js var sum = 0; for (i = 0; i <=...
Vor kurzem musste ich ein Double in Text serialisieren und es dann zurückbekommen. Der Wert scheint nicht gleichwertig zu sein: double d1 = 0.84551240822557006; string s = d1.ToString("R"); double d2 = double.Parse(s); bool s1 = d1 == d2; // -> s1 is False Laut MSDN: Standard Numeric Format...
Was ist der Unterschied zwischen einer Gleitkommaoperation mit einfacher Genauigkeit und einer Gleitkommaoperation mit doppelter Genauigkeit? Ich interessiere mich besonders für praktische Begriffe in Bezug auf Videospielkonsolen. Verfügt der Nintendo 64 beispielsweise über einen 64-Bit-Prozessor,...
Nein, dies ist keine weitere Frage "Warum ist (1 / 3.0) * 3! = 1" . Ich habe in letzter Zeit viel über Gleitkomma gelesen; Insbesondere, wie dieselbe Berechnung auf verschiedenen Architekturen oder Optimierungseinstellungen zu unterschiedlichen Ergebnissen führen kann . Dies ist ein Problem bei...
Ich weiß, dass die 0.1Dezimalzahl nicht exakt mit einer endlichen Binärzahl dargestellt werden kann ( Erklärung ), daher double n = 0.1verliert sie an Genauigkeit und ist nicht genau 0.1. Andererseits 0.5kann genau dargestellt werden, weil es ist 0.5 = 1/2 = 0.1b. Trotzdem ist es verständlich, dass...
public class doublePrecision { public static void main(String[] args) { double total = 0; total += 5.6; total += 5.8; System.out.println(total); } } Der obige Code wird gedruckt: 11.399999999999 Wie würde ich dies dazu bringen, nur 11.4 zu drucken (oder als verwenden zu...
Ich mache ein Programm, in dem ich die Zeit in Millisekunden bekommen muss. Mit Zeit meine ich eine Zahl, die niemals gleich ist und immer 1000 Zahlen größer ist als vor einer Sekunde. Ich habe versucht, DateTime.Nowzu einem zu konvertieren TimeSpanund das TotalMillisecondsdaraus zu machen ... aber...
Gibt es eine Möglichkeit, die Zeit nur mit ANSI C mit einer Genauigkeit von Millisekunden oder mehr zu messen? Ich habe time.h durchsucht, aber nur Funktionen mit zweiter Genauigkeit
Ich bin neu in JavaScript und habe gerade entdeckt toFixed()und toPrecision()Zahlen gerundet. Ich kann jedoch nicht herausfinden, was der Unterschied zwischen den beiden ist. Was ist der Unterschied zwischen number.toFixed()und
In R gibt es eine Option, um die Kontrolle über die Ziffernanzeige zu erlangen. Beispielsweise: options(digits=10) soll die Berechnungsergebnisse bis zum Ende der R-Sitzung in 10 Ziffern angeben. In der Hilfedatei von R lautet die Definition für den Ziffernparameter wie folgt: Ziffern: Steuert...
Dies war eine Frage, die mir kürzlich bei meinem Interview gestellt wurde und die ich wissen möchte (ich erinnere mich nicht wirklich an die Theorie der numerischen Analyse, also helfen Sie mir bitte :) Wenn wir eine Funktion haben, die Gleitkommazahlen akkumuliert: std::accumulate(v.begin(),...
Gibt es einen printfBreitenbezeichner, der auf einen Gleitkomma- Bezeichner angewendet werden kann, der die Ausgabe automatisch auf die erforderliche Anzahl signifikanter Stellen formatiert, sodass beim erneuten Einscannen der Zeichenfolge der ursprüngliche Gleitkommawert erfasst wird? Angenommen,...